The forward is dealing with an injury, but his manager says he should be ready to take on Liverpool
Mauricio Pochettino says he is "optimistic" that Harry Kane will be ready for the Champions League final against Liverpool.
Kane suffered an ankle injury while attempting to tackle Fabian Delph in the first leg of Spurs' Champions League semi-final clash with Manchester City.
Tottenham went on to win that tie, but has been without Kane ever since, but Pochettino says there is hope he could return in time for the finale.
